The premise of the show is that the 'tools' think they are going to be on a show called 'Mr. Awesome' competing for the title of...dum du dunnnn, "Mr. Awesome" and will walk away with a handsome sum of money. They embarrass themselves on national television acting like the Deebs that they are in a catwalk show, and in interviews putting down their girlfriends, admitting, er rather, bragging about how often they cheat on their girlfriends, and etc, etc, etc. Well, little do these tool-bags know, their girlfriends are watching EVERYTHNG.

When the tools are told the brutal truth, that they are on a show called 'Tool Academy' and not to be competing on who is the 'awesomest', they are disgruntled, embarrassed and scared for their lives as their girlfriends walk through the door peering at them with death looks. Oh ya, but whoever wins 'Tool Academy' still gets a handsome sum of money.

The couples go through group couple therapy sessions, compete in challenges that test their skills on communications, romance, and more. Each week a tool gets eliminated, which means they are too much of a tool to want to change into a person with integrity and feeling, and the girlfriend of that tool has to decide at that time, weather it’s the last straw and to stay with or dump the sorry bastard.
